Jean-Jacques-Baptiste Anet

About Jean-Jacques-Baptiste Anet

Jean-Jacques-Baptiste Anet—frequently encountered in French sources and on surviving prints simply as “Baptiste”—was baptized in Paris (parish of Saint-Eustache) on 2 January 1676 and died at Lunéville on 14 August 1755. He was a violinist and composer whose career is traceable not only through later narrative summaries but, crucially, through a small set of surviving printed music books that fix his identity as a publishing composer. An authority notice in the BnF catalogue explicitly warns against confusing him with his father
